The SRC Program Coordinator will work with Library staff to plan, promote, present and report on program activities and crafts for children. This position requires excellent organizational and communication skills, as well as an interest in working with children.

Requirements:

  • Leads the planning and promotion of summer programs and activities for youth ages 0-16, including but not limited to:
  • Organize and maintain outdoor programs (ex. Story Walk)
  • Preparing take-home program packages
  • Registering and tracking participants in the Summer Reading Club
  • Online program creation and promotion
  • Facilitates summer programs and activities for youth both in the library and through outreach at local parks and public spaces.
  • Oversees and delegates tasks to Summer Reading Assistant(s)
  • Records and organizes all programming statistics and reports them to the Library Director.
  • Responds to reference and general enquiries.
  • Reads shelves for accuracy and re-shelves misplaced items.
  • Maintains appearance of work and public areas.
  • Maintains public bulletin boards and displays.
  • Fosters and maintains positive working relationships with supervisors, library staff, library volunteers, the public, and external organizations.
  • Ensure that all public health requirements and sanitizing is completed before and after each program.
  • Carries out other library duties including shelving, shelf-reading, general shelf maintenance, public service, circulation of library materials, and/orassistance with library equipment as directed by the Director or Interlibrary Loans Clerk
